Expense Allocation Guide
The allocation of the expenses of asset management is a key concern for investors, investment managers, fund governing bodies and regulators. Each of these stakeholders will have a point of view regarding the most appropriate allocation of expenses. The Expense Allocation Guide provides investment managers and fund governing bodies information about the perspectives of investors and regulators on the appropriate allocation of the diverse types of expenses they will incur. The Guide does not seek to define what should or should not be a fund expense or an investment manager expense. This is a decision that investment managers and fund governing bodies will need to take on their own. The Guide does, however, seek to provide some additional insights and perspectives from investors and regulators globally to help inform the decision making.
